Hybrid vs. Gas Car Calculator Formula and Mathematical Explanation
The core of the hybrid vs. gas car calculator lies in its ability to project the Total Cost of Ownership (TCO) based on fuel consumption. The calculation is straightforward yet powerful. It involves determining the annual fuel cost for each vehicle and then extrapolating that cost over the desired ownership period, finally adding it to the initial purchase price. Here is a step-by-step breakdown of the formula used by the hybrid vs. gas car calculator.
- Calculate Annual Gallons Consumed: This is found by dividing the annual miles driven by the car’s MPG rating.
Formula: Annual Gallons = Annual Miles Driven / MPG - Calculate Annual Fuel Cost: This is determined by multiplying the annual gallons consumed by the price per gallon of gasoline.
Formula: Annual Fuel Cost = Annual Gallons * Price per Gallon - Calculate Total Fuel Cost Over Ownership Period: This projects the total spending on fuel over the years you plan to own the car.
Formula: Total Fuel Cost = Annual Fuel Cost * Years of Ownership - Calculate Total Cost of Ownership (TCO): This is the sum of the vehicle’s initial purchase price and the total fuel cost. Our hybrid vs. gas car calculator focuses on this key metric.
Formula: TCO = Purchase Price + Total Fuel Cost - Calculate the Breakeven Point: This determines how long it takes for the fuel savings from the hybrid to cover its higher upfront cost.
Formula: Breakeven (in years) = (Hybrid Price – Gas Price) / (Gas Annual Fuel Cost – Hybrid Annual Fuel Cost)

Practical Examples (Real-World Use Cases)
Example 1: The Daily City Commuter
Sarah lives in a dense urban area and drives 15,000 miles per year, mostly in stop-and-go traffic. Gas prices are high at $4.50 per gallon. She is considering a gas car for $22,000 with 28 MPG versus a hybrid for $28,000 with 50 MPG. Let’s see what the hybrid vs. gas car calculator reveals for a 5-year ownership.
- Gas Car TCO: $22,000 (Price) + ((15,000 / 28) * $4.50 * 5) = $22,000 + $12,054 = $34,054
- Hybrid Car TCO: $28,000 (Price) + ((15,000 / 50) * $4.50 * 5) = $28,000 + $6,750 = $34,750
- Interpretation: In this scenario, despite the high mileage and gas prices, the hybrid’s high initial cost means it is slightly more expensive over 5 years. However, the breakeven point would likely occur shortly after the 5-year mark, making the hybrid cheaper in the longer term. Example 2: The Suburban Family
The Miller family drives 10,000 miles per year with a mix of highway and city driving. Gas is more reasonable at $3.20 per gallon. They are looking at a gas SUV for $35,000 (22 MPG) and a hybrid SUV for $40,000 (38 MPG). They plan to keep the vehicle for 7 years.
- Gas Car TCO: $35,000 (Price) + ((10,000 / 22) * $3.20 * 7) = $35,000 + $10,182 = $45,182
- Hybrid Car TCO: $40,000 (Price) + ((10,000 / 38) * $3.20 * 7) = $40,000 + $5,895 = $45,895
- Interpretation: Here, the lower annual mileage and moderate gas prices extend the breakeven point significantly. The hybrid vs. gas car calculator shows that over 7 years, the total costs are very close, but the gas car remains slightly cheaper. Key Factors That Affect Hybrid vs. Gas Car Calculator Results
The output of any hybrid vs. gas car calculator is sensitive to several key inputs. Understanding these factors will help you interpret the results more effectively and see why one option might be better for you.
- Gasoline Prices: This is the most volatile and one of the most impactful factors. Higher gas prices dramatically shorten the breakeven period for a hybrid, making it financially attractive much sooner.
- Annual Mileage: The more you drive, the more you benefit from a hybrid’s fuel efficiency. High-mileage drivers will recoup the hybrid’s price premium much faster than those who drive infrequently.
- Purchase Price Difference: The initial price gap between the hybrid and gas models is the hurdle that fuel savings must overcome. A smaller price difference makes the hybrid an easier financial choice.
- Vehicle’s Specific MPG: Not all hybrids or gas cars are equal. Comparing a highly efficient gas car to a mildly efficient hybrid might yield surprising results. Always use the specific MPG ratings for the models you’re considering. Investigating a fuel savings calculator can provide deeper insights.
- Length of Ownership: The longer you own the vehicle, the more time you have for the cumulative fuel savings to outweigh the initial cost. Short-term owners (e.g., 1-2 years) rarely benefit financially from choosing a hybrid.
- Depreciation and Resale Value: While not part of this calculator’s TCO formula, it’s a critical real-world factor. Hybrids often have a higher resale value, which can offset their initial cost when you sell the car. Conversely, concerns over battery longevity can sometimes impact this.
- Maintenance and Repair Costs: Modern hybrids are very reliable, but out-of-warranty repairs, particularly for the battery pack, can be expensive. Gas cars have a longer track record and a wider network for repairs, which can sometimes mean lower maintenance costs.
- Government Incentives: Tax credits or rebates for purchasing a hybrid can significantly lower its effective purchase price, drastically shortening the breakeven point calculated by the hybrid vs. gas car calculator. Always check for current local and federal incentives.

A good breakeven point is one that is shorter than your intended ownership period. If you plan to own the car for 6 years and the calculator shows a breakeven point of 4 years, you will enjoy 2 years of net savings with the hybrid.
While hybrids produce significantly fewer tailpipe emissions during operation, the manufacturing process for their batteries is energy-intensive. However, over the full lifecycle of the vehicle, hybrids generally have a lower overall carbon footprint compared to their gasoline counterparts.
Hybrids excel in city (stop-and-go) driving, where they can utilize their electric motor and regenerative braking more frequently. Their advantage diminishes on the highway where the gasoline engine runs more consistently. If you do mostly highway driving, the fuel savings will be less pronounced, and the hybrid vs. gas car calculator will show a longer breakeven point.
